The James Monroe Museum & Memorial Library is a historic museum located in Fredericksburg, Virginia. The museum is dedicated to the life and legacy of James Monroe, the fifth President of the United States. The museum is housed in the building where Monroe lived with his family from 1786 to 1789. The building is a two-story brick structure with a white wooden porch that was added in the 1830s.

The museum features a collection of over 3,000 artifacts relating to Monroe's life, including furniture, documents, and personal items. Visitors can see original letters written by Monroe, as well as portraits and other artwork depicting him and his family. The museum also includes a research library with books and other materials related to Monroe and his era.

In addition to the museum exhibits, the James Monroe Museum & Memorial Library hosts special events and educational programs throughout the year. These include lectures, concerts, and hands-on activities for children. The museum is open to the public six days a week, and admission is free for members and children under 6. It is a popular destination for history buffs, students, and families visiting Fredericksburg.
